Location: Terminal 2, near gates D71-75. Follow the sign to No. 71 Premium Lounge
Access: Passengers travelling in business class on airlines like Juneyao Air, Air China, SWISS, Lufthansa, etc; Star Alliance gold passengers flying with Juneyao Air, Air China, SWISS, etc.
Opening hours: Daily, from 5am to 1am

Lounge Signage
After security, follow the sign to VIP Lounge 71. Take the escalator or the elevators to go 1 level up.
Lounge Reception
The lounge has a capacity of more than 600 passengers and has two floors, where the dining area is located on the upper level.

CONCLUSION
This is a huge lounge with a seating capacity of more than 600 passengers. The lower floor has the bar and several seating areas while the upper floor has the dining area, business center, sleeping rooms and showers. I thought the design is although an upgrade would not hurt. The food and drinks offering are very good, and the noodles with beef I ordered from the noodle bar was very good. I visited the lounge in the morning before our 10:05am flight to Zurich and luckily there was not much guests then. Overall, a nice lounge to visit before your flight.
